Model Overview:

Since its launch in 1973, the Honda Civic has been one of the most popular compact cars sold in America. Its success can be attributed in large part to its consistently high level of quality inside and out and its long-standing reputation for reliability and low running costs. Impressive fuel economy and engaging performance have also played a role in making the Civic a top choice for many Americans.

The competition has largely caught up with Honda, though, and there are now many excellent small cars vying for your attention. Still, we continue to recommend the Civic due to its ergonomic interior layout, wide range of models and high resale value. For small-car shoppers in search of a solid used vehicle, the Honda Civic is certainly a smart choice, as its long production run and many variants make it easy to find what you want.

  • lame honda - 1997 Honda Civic
    By -

    This has been a fun and relatively reliable car but the build quality. The front rotors have been turned 5 times and replaced once and the steering wheel still shimmies. The computer has been replaced along with the oxygen sensor. The latest problem is an intermittant engine knock. It occurs sometimeswhen cold and sometimes when fully warmed up. Its not very confidence inspiring and Im trading it in because of it for a Nissan.

  • Reliable but could improve - 1998 Honda Civic
    By -

    Bought it at 4 yrs. old, 21kmi, one owner. Very good car for driving around town--especially since it is an automatic, not that great on the highway. The base model is really basic, wish it had some more features (power locks, cruise control, ABS, A/C). Maintenance-free so far, 20 months and 27 kmiles later. Shift program problem: when accelerating after slowing down to about 20mph it shifts a lower gear and revvs the engine like crazy, sending shocks through the drivetrain. The windshield wipers have a weird pattern, leaving big portions un-wiped. Passenger-side wiper needs to grow to driver-side wiper size.

  • Fun - 1998 Honda Civic
    By -

    Despite the lack of power this car is still fun to drive. The sound of the engine as well as the acceleration when VTEC kicks in accentuate the fun feeling. Under hard driving, though, the car has no power to get up and go if you lose any traction or shift at the wrong time. The interior is plain and simple with no rattling parts. The exterior looks very nice and sporty but it dents and the paint chips off easily. The suspension is rather loose but very smooth and I feel in control the whole time. Road noise is minimal and the stock tires grip incredibly well. The fuel economy is great as well as the reliability. 85,000 miles on it and it still looks and feels like new.

  • Some good, some bad - 2002 Honda Civic
    By -

    In the 13,000 miles that I have owned this car, it used an average of 1 quart of oil every 600 miles. In addition to the oil issue, there is an annoying clacking noise in the A- Pillar that Honda says is the moonroof drain tube hitting metal, but after 28 visits to the dealership to fix this and other issues, it remains. The emergency brake does not hold on hills and needs to be adjusted every 1000 miles. I have seen these same issues from others, so beware of them and ask about these issues if you are looking to buy one. I had great hopes for this car, my first new car purchase, and have been pretty dissapointed. It looks great on paper...
